I have successfully used Silicone grease in connectors "under the hood" in an engine compartment. You can use regular grease, but it has a tendency to dry out and get thick and hard over time. Silicone grease (the clear grease, not heatsink compound) has good electrical properties and keeps moisture and corrosive gases out.
